I have a few more swaps to share with you that I think you will like! All of these are also gift card holders too!

First, Jenna Roby created a cube card with the Menagerie Mix-Up Bundle:

Stampin_up_menangerie_mix_up_carolpaynestamps1

The gift card can be added inside the top with glue dots.

Stampin_up_menangerie_mix_up_carolpaynestamps2

Kelly Acheson used the In the Pines Bundle with Brightly Gleaming Specialty Designer Series Paper for her gift card holder:

Stampin_up_in_the_pines_carolpaynestamps1

An easy little pocket created for the gift card.

Stampin_up_in_the_pines_carolpaynestamps2

Gail Connelly created a masterpiece gift card holder with the Snow Wonder stamp set:

Stampin_up_snow_wonder_carolpaynestamps1
She created the pocket with a punch.

Stampin_up_snow_wonder_carolpaynestamps2

Karen Kurz created her gift card holder with the Tree Angle stamp set and Stitched Triangle Dies:

Stampin_up_tree_angle_carolpaynestamps1

I love how she created a "forest" to tuck the gift card behind!

Stampin_up_tree_angle_carolpaynestamps2
Finally, Carol Slack used Warm & Toasty with In the Pines to create her "pop-up" gift card holder:

Stampin_up_warm_&_toasty_carolpaynestamps1

The polar bear is so cute!

Stampin_up_warm_&_toasty_carolpaynestamps2

Most of these projects were created with stamps, dies, and accessories that are retiring from the Holiday Catalog. You can find the complete list here:

Hey there! I've been a little MIA the past week or so with Thanksgiving and some other projects on my plate, but I'm back today with a set of inspiring swaps I think you will really like!

First, an In the Pines creation by Barbara Nagle:

Stampin_up_in_the_pines_carolpaynestamps1

The vellum background was embossed with the Evergreen Forest 3D Embossing Folder for a frosty, snowy look!

Stampin_up_in_the_pines_carolpaynestamps2

Next, Merry Moose and Plaid Tidings Designer Paper created by Janet Johnson:

Stampin_up_merry_moose_carolpaynestamps1

Poinsettia Place designer Series Paper, Poinsettia Dies, Plush Poinsettia Specialty, and a Beaded Pearl center were part of this creation by Ruth Bingle:

Stampin_up_poinsettia_petals_carolpaynestamps1

 Cindy Ewertz used Stitched Triangle Dies, Tree Angle stamps, and Heartwarming Hugs Designer Series Paper.

Stampin_up_tree_angle_carolpaynestamps1

The front panel of this card swings open to reveal a gift card slot!

Stampin_up_tree_angle_carolpaynestamps3

Finally, a fun birthday card with the Way to Goat stamp set and In Good Taste Designer Series Paper by Jan Rodrian:

Stampin_up_way_to_goat_carolpaynestamps1
